I used to use mine for a compact flash card reader; iPhoto recognizes
and launches when it is plugged in. But now iPhoto recognizes my
camera, so I haven't used it in a while. If you have an unsupported
digital camera, that may be a use for it... these card readers are
under $10.
I haven't done a speed test, but the PC slot may be faster than the
USB connector??? Anyone know for sure. That could be handy if one
has a lot of pictures, or if you have multiple CF chips, to keep your
camera in use while you are off-loading images.
